Unveiling the Secrets of an FMC Connector Datasheet
An FMC Connector Datasheet is a comprehensive document provided by the manufacturer that details every aspect of a specific FMC connector. It serves as the definitive guide for engineers and developers, outlining the physical dimensions, electrical characteristics, pin assignments, mating cycles, environmental ratings, and any other critical information needed to select, implement, and utilize the connector effectively. Without this datasheet, attempting to design or integrate a system using FMC connectors would be akin to building a house without blueprints – prone to errors and ultimately, failure.
The information contained within an FMC Connector Datasheet is crucial for several key reasons:
- Pin Compatibility: It clearly defines which pins are used for specific signals, power, and ground, ensuring correct connections and preventing electrical damage.
- Performance Specifications: Datasheets detail critical parameters like signal integrity, impedance matching, and data transfer rates, which are vital for achieving the required system performance.
- Mechanical Requirements: Understanding the physical layout, mounting options, and tolerances is essential for ensuring a secure and reliable mechanical connection.
These datasheets are used throughout the design and development lifecycle. During the initial selection phase, engineers consult datasheets to compare different FMC connectors and choose the one that best meets the project's requirements for speed, density, and environmental resilience. During the PCB layout and routing phase, the pinout information is paramount for accurate trace connections. Furthermore, during testing and troubleshooting, the detailed specifications help in identifying and resolving any connectivity issues.
Here's a glimpse into what you might find within an FMC Connector Datasheet:
| Section | Key Information Provided |
|---|---|
| Mechanical Drawings | Overall dimensions, pin locations, mounting hole details |
| Electrical Characteristics | Voltage ratings, current handling, impedance, insertion loss |
| Pinout Diagrams | Detailed mapping of signals to connector pins |
| Environmental Ratings | Operating temperature, humidity resistance, vibration specifications |
